Sheila Heer

October 18, 1947 — May 22, 2026

Born on October 18,1947 in Minot ND Sheila and her husband of 57 years, Bob, moved to Colorado in 1972 to raise their family of three daughters. Sheila was a skilled painter, hairstylist, gifted seamstress and accomplished lefse artist. She enjoyed spending time with friends and family on holidays, but nothing brought her more joy than working alongside Bob in the many gardens they created at their various homes over the years. She especially liked fussing over the tomato plants and flowers, her dahlias in particular. Sheila enjoyed going to estate sales, spending time in Black Hawk, reading, and being on social media to connect with long-distance friends and family.

Together, Sheila and Bob traveled extensively throughout Europe with Moscow, Russia being their temporary homebase. Upon returning home, Sheila was greeted by the births of her six grandsons: Hunter, Jake, Maxwell, Hayden, Thomas and Mitchell. The boys would have much fun with Nana building sand castles, riding the Gator and just being together.

Sheila is survived by her husband Bob, three daughters Leta (Ron) Lewis, Kristen (Ed) Kolczynski, Kara Heer, and six grandsons. Those who know Sheila will remember her for her sense of humor, generosity and ability to connect with people.

Sheila passed away peacefully at the family home surrounded by family and friends on May 22, 2026. A memorial service will be held on Monday, June 8th at Aspen Mortuary followed by internment at Fort Logan National Cemetery. A reception will follow the service at the family home on Zang Street where they have resided since 1989. In lieu of flowers, donations may be made in her name to the Parkinson’s Foundation.

Sheila will be deeply missed and lovingly remembered by all whose lives she touched.
